Can magnesium be welded?

Magnesium can be welded, but it requires caution due to its high flammability. Be sure to clean the area after the welding process, as the resulting shavings can ignite. Tungsten inert gas welding is the best method for welding magnesium, as it produces strong welds.

How to weld magnesium in TIG & MIG welding?

The first step in TIG welding magnesium is to clean the surface of the metal. This can be done with acetone or wire brush or sandpaper. Choose the right TIG filler wire based on the magnesium alloy type. TIG & MIG Welding filler wire for Welding Magnesium are classified in AWS A5.19 Specification.

Why does magnesium get distorted during welding?

Magnesium has a high coefficient of thermal expansion. So, unless precautions are taken, the metal tends to get distorted during welding. A proper weld sequence, intermittent welding, small bead size, and use of fixtures to arrest distortion are some of the steps that may be taken.

What filler metals can be used to weld magnesium alloys?

The four most commonly used filler metals to weld magnesium alloys are ER AZ61A, ER AZ101A, ER AZ92A, and ER EZ33A. You can buy these as MIG spooled wires if MIG welding, or as TIG welding rods for the TIG welding process.

What is a heat pipe?

Heat pipes are recognised as one of the most efficient passive heat transfer technologies available. A heat pipe is a structure with very high thermal conductivity that enables the transportation of heat whilst maintaining almost uniform temperature along its heated and cooled sections.

Why are heat pipes used in energy storage systems?

Heat pipes have been used extensively in a variety of energy storage systems. They are suited to thermal storage systems, in particular, in the role of heat delivery and removal, because of their high effective thermal conductivity and their passive operation.

Can phase change materials improve latent thermal energy storage?

The low thermal conductivity of phase change materials (PCMs) limits their large-scale application in the field of thermal storage. The coupling of heat pipes (HPs) with PCMs is an effective method to enhance latent heat thermal energy storage.
